**Handover — Ledger Archiving**

Hi Tomas, picking up where I left off: the 2019–2022 paper ledgers are boxed and labelled in the back office, ready for the Greywell Archives run. Don't let the boxes sit by the loading door overnight — they go out the same morning the courier arrives. Keep the inventory sheet; Greywell only countersigns their copy. When the courier shows up, relay the hand-over instruction below.

dispatch memo: the holius casvan courier leaves the ralir kasion rusdor oliion fraeth lammir julox belys ledger at gate 3561 under passcode 522203

### Release checklist — Transcode farm compatibility

Plugin authors: before tagging, confirm your filter runs against the Greywake transcoding farm's worker image, not just the local sandbox. Farm workers use the hardened codec set, so unsupported pixel formats fail silently. Run the conformance suite on all three standard profiles and attach the results to your submission. Validate against the farm build pinned below.

build token for tajeg-bajep: htk14_409ba9df6b8acb

## Scanner Standup Notes

Quick one today. The Nettleguard typo-squatting scanner flagged a burst of lookalike packages overnight — mostly noise, but two were real. We bumped the similarity threshold and added an allowlist for internal forks. If you get paged on a Nettleguard alert, triage first, don't auto-block. Escalations for anything ambiguous go straight to the owner below.

named custodian: Quenix Oliix